Which of the following High courts has ruled that the United Nations is not a State under Article 12 of the Constitution of India?
A
Delhi High Court
B
Madras High Court
C
Bombay High Court
D
Calcutta High Court
Explanation: 

Detailed explanation-1: -Delhi High Court laid down in Sanjaya Bahel v. Union of India & Others that United Nations is not a “State” within the meaning of Article 12 of the Constitution of India and is not amenable to the jurisdiction of the Court under Article 226 of the Constitution of India.

Detailed explanation-2: -Union judiciary and state judiciary are not included in the term ‘State’ as defined in article 12 of the Constitution.

Detailed explanation-3: -The Delhi High Court has ruled that the United Nations (UN/UNO) is not a State under Article 12 of the Constitution of India. Thus, UN is not amenable to the court’s jurisdiction under Article 226 of the Constitution.
